Duties & Responsibilities

< Office equipment management >

  • Managing office equipment including furniture, fixture, signage, projector…etc  
  • Coordinate the repair activity for interior finish including painting, wallpaper, floor tile, door with keys & locks if some issue founded
  • Managing the related vendors and suppliers
  • Communicate with LL and BM company

< Budget monitoring >

  • Providing the quotation and monitoring the budget in these scope
  • Get the invoice for these activities

< Site inspection >

  • Daily office inspection to ensure no operational issues
  • Weekly site inspection (WeWork office)

< Others >

  • Supporting Lead Faculties Manager for budget monitoring and operational reporting
  • Establish the strong relationship with client and users

Company Description

Established in Tokyo in April 1985, JLL Japan has two corporate offices in Tokyo, plus one in Osaka and one in Fukuoka, covering projects throughout every prefecture in Japan. With over 30 years of experience and a prominent track record in Japan, our team of 1,000+ real estate professionals provide valuable insights for our clients. Through our global network and extensive experience, we possess the right knowledge and local expertise required to deliver the best solution for our clients in Japan.
